
The Queen of Wands represents the Jungian archetype of the "Self" in its most assertive, creative, and socially dominant form. This is not a passive state of being; it is a highly active psychological stance where personal will, emotional warmth, and strategic vision converge. She embodies the mature stage of life where one has learned to command attention not through aggression, but through magnetic conviction.
The core challenge of this card is the integration of confidence with competence. It asks you to move beyond mere ambition and into executive function. The Queen of Wands does not just dream; she executes. She represents the cause-and-effect reality where boldness, when backed by genuine skill, creates influence. The main idea is self-sovereignty: the ability to lead your own life without needing external validation.
The Queen of Wands signals a phase of high personal agency and extroverted drive. Psychologically, this card indicates that your ego is well-integrated enough to take risks without collapsing under the weight of failure. You are operating from a position of internal locus of control, meaning you believe your actions, not external circumstances, dictate your outcomes. This mindset is a powerful resource for decision-making, as it reduces anxiety and increases the speed of execution.
The dynamic here is charismatic leadership. You are likely to attract followers or collaborators through sheer enthusiasm and clarity of vision. However, the pragmatic risk is over-reliance on charm. Bold text: The Queen demands that you back your vision with tangible results. Without execution, charisma becomes empty performance. The key insight is that this card rewards strategic patience within aggressive action—knowing when to push forward and when to delegate.

When reversed, the Queen of Wands indicates blocked potential and internal resistance. The psychological state shifts from assertive confidence to defensive insecurity. The fire is still there, but it burns inward, manifesting as jealousy, burnout, or a need for external validation. In life, this appears as a leader who is overly critical or a creative who is paralyzed by perfectionism. The core weakness is fear of losing control.
To correct this imbalance, you must identify the source of your insecurity. Is it a recent failure? Impostor syndrome? Bold text: The logical correction is to re-engage with your core competence. Stop focusing on how you appear to others and return to the fundamentals of your craft. The reversed Queen of Wands demands humble re-education. You need to rebuild confidence from the ground up, not through fake bravado, but through actual skill acquisition.
The shadow of the Queen of Wands is tyranny disguised as passion. When the archetype becomes distorted, you suffer from the cognitive bias of "the illusion of control." You begin to believe that your will alone can bend reality, ignoring objective data or the needs of others. This leads to self-sabotage through overwork—a compulsive need to be "on" all the time.
Another major pitfall is emotional manipulation. When insecure, you might use your charisma to guilt, shame, or dominate others. The fear here is being irrelevant, so you overcompensate by being the loudest person in the room. Bold text: The greatest error in judgment is confusing intensity with intimacy. You must recognize that your drive, when unchecked, can alienate the very people you need to support you. The shadow demands you practice radical self-reflection to separate your ego from your mission.
